随着科技的飞速发展,人工智能技术逐渐成为人们生活的重要组成部分。在我国,冫软件开发作为人工智能领域的重要分支,正引领着未来智能生活的潮流。本文将从冫软件的定义、发展历程、关键技术以及应用领域等方面进行探讨,以期为读者提供全面了解冫软件的视角。
一、冫软件的定义与特点
冫软件,即基于人工智能的软件开发,是指将人工智能技术应用于软件开发过程中,通过学习、推理、规划等方法,实现软件智能化、自动化和个性化。相较于传统软件,冫软件具有以下特点:
1. 智能化:通过机器学习、深度学习等技术,使软件具备自主学习、自适应和自我优化能力。
2. 自动化:实现软件开发过程中的自动化,降低人力成本,提高开发效率。
3. 个性化:根据用户需求,为用户提供定制化的软件解决方案。
二、冫软件开发的发展历程
冫软件开发起源于20世纪50年代,随着人工智能技术的不断发展,经历了以下几个阶段:
1. 早期阶段(1950-1960年代):以符号主义和逻辑推理为主要特点,如LISP编程语言。
2. 中期阶段(1970-1980年代):以知识表示和推理为主要特点,如专家系统。
3. 晚期阶段(1990年代至今):以机器学习、深度学习等人工智能技术为主要特点,如大数据、云计算等。
三、冫软件的关键技术
1. 机器学习:通过训练大量数据,使计算机具备自主学习能力,如决策树、支持向量机等。
2. 深度学习:利用神经网络模拟人脑处理信息的方式,实现图像识别、语音识别等功能。
3. 自然语言处理:使计算机能够理解、生成和翻译自然语言,如机器翻译、智能客服等。
4. 大数据技术:通过处理和分析海量数据,挖掘有价值的信息,为决策提供支持。
5. 云计算技术:提供强大的计算能力,支持大规模数据处理和存储。
四、冫软件的应用领域
1. 金融领域:智能投顾、风险评估、反欺诈等。
2. 医疗领域:辅助诊断、药物研发、健康管理等。
3. 智能家居:智能家电控制、家居安全、家庭娱乐等。
4. 智能交通:自动驾驶、交通流量预测、智能停车等。
5. 教育领域:个性化学习、智能辅导、在线教育等。
冫软件开发作为人工智能领域的重要分支,正引领着未来智能生活的潮流。随着技术的不断进步和应用领域的拓展,冫软件将在更多领域发挥重要作用,为人们创造更加便捷、智能的生活。